GDP Contraction Warning: Atlanta Fed Predicts -2.4% Growth for Q1 2025

  • The economy may have shrunk in Q1, signaling slowing growth.

  • Consumer spending remains weak, while interest rates remain high.

🔍 What This Means: If confirmed, this could push the Fed to consider rate cuts sooner than expected.

Goldman Sachs Raises Recession Odds to 20%

  • Goldman economists increased their 12-month recession forecast from 15% to 20%.

  • Concerns stem from weaker corporate earnings and slowing hiring.

🔍 What This Means: Business leaders and investors may brace for slower growth, impacting hiring and stock valuations.

Rocket Companies (RKT) Acquires Redfin (RDFN) for $1.75 Billion

  • The deal is all-stock, valuing Redfin at a premium.

  • Rocket looks to expand its real estate footprint amid a housing slowdown.

🔍 What This Means: This could shake up the online real estate market as consolidation continues.

Mark Carney Wins Liberal Leadership, Becomes Canada’s Next Prime Minister

  • Carney, a former central banker, takes over as Liberal leader.

  • He is expected to focus on economic policy and international trade.

🔍 What This Means: Canada’s economic policies could shift significantly under his leadership.
